Overview

Anyone running demanding workloads in rugged outdoor environments will appreciate the Kawasaki Mule™ PRO-DXT™ Diesel EPS FE’s combination of power, durability, and functional design. Built as a utility vehicle, this model targets commercial operators, farm managers, and anyone needing a reliable workhorse built to handle heavy-duty tasks while maintaining maneuverability across challenging terrain.

At its core, this Mule features a 993 cc liquid-cooled in-line diesel engine with fuel injection, delivering substantial torque and fuel economy suited for long shifts or extended operation. Its CVT transmission with selectable 4X2 and 4X4 drive modes ensures smooth power delivery and adaptable traction options on uneven ground or slippery surfaces. The independent double wishbone suspension with 8.7 inches of travel up front and rear helps absorb impacts, maintaining stability and comfort during extended hours of use.

The vehicle’s dimensions emphasize its utility focus, with a length of 133.3 inches, width of 64 inches, and ground clearance of 10.2 inches, making it adept at navigating rough terrain and tight workspaces. Dual hydraulic disc brakes on both axles provide reliable stopping power, essential for safety when hauling loads or traversing steep inclines. Its 7.9-gallon fuel tank offers ample capacity for prolonged operation without frequent refueling, reinforcing this model’s role as a dependable work vehicle designed to handle extended days in the field.

Suspension & Handling

If you’re planning to navigate a mix of rough trails, hardpack surfaces, or work sites, you’ll want to know how the suspension setup handles these conditions. The Mule PRO-DXT Diesel EPS FE features independent double wishbone suspension on both the front and rear, each with 8.7 inches of travel. This configuration provides a stable ride over uneven terrain, absorbing bumps and dips more effectively than simpler suspension systems. On trail, this travel helps maintain contact with the ground for better grip and control. On hard-packed surfaces, it offers a balance of comfort and stability, while during work tasks, the suspension can handle payload impacts without compromising ride quality.

  • Front and rear suspension: Independent Double Wishbone
  • Travel: 8.7 inches front and rear
  • Brakes: Dual Hydraulic Disc on both axles
  • Tire sizes: 26 x 9-12 front, 26 x 11-12 rear

The dual hydraulic disc brakes on both ends deliver consistent stopping power with more fade resistance compared to drum systems, especially when hauling heavy loads or descending steep grades. The tires, designed by Duro, combine a wide footprint with a 12-inch rim diameter, providing good grip on loose dirt, gravel, or work terrain. The 26-inch diameter offers enough clearance to handle obstacles without sacrificing maneuverability. the combination of suspension travel, braking capacity, and tire design makes this UTV suited for a variety of demanding environments, whether you’re on aggressive trails or managing demanding work sites.

Dimensions & Ergonomics

With a length of 133.3 inches and a width of 64 inches, this utility machine offers a balanced footprint that fits comfortably within most standard truck beds, making it relatively easy to transport and maneuver in tight spaces. Its height of 79.5 inches provides ample clearance for standing and loading cargo without feeling overly tall or cumbersome. The wheelbase measures 92.3 inches, which contributes to stability during off-road use and when carrying or towing heavier loads.

The ground clearance of 10.2 inches exceeds many segment standards, allowing for confident navigation over rough terrain without scraping underneath or catching on obstacles. This height strikes a good balance for both trail riding and worksite tasks, providing enough space for larger tires or additional skid plates if needed. The seat height is designed to accommodate a range of rider heights, with a practical height that gives shorter operators confidence reaching the ground while ensuring taller riders can stretch out comfortably.

At a dry weight of approximately 1,567 pounds, the Mule PRO-DXT Diesel EPS FE maintains a substantial presence without being overly heavy for its class. This weight distribution pairs well with its dimensions, ensuring stability during hauling or traversing uneven terrain. The fuel capacity of 7.9 gallons supports extended work hours or recreational outings, reducing the need for frequent refueling and enhancing overall usability in remote locations.
